Council moves Royal Highlands Estates concept plan to May 6 for 68-home development review

City of Lockport Committee of the Whole · April 15, 2026

Staff presented a concept plan for Royal Highlands Estates, a proposed 68-unit residential subdivision on about 24 acres north on Archer; the committee agreed to place resolution 26059 on the May 6 agenda after the applicant described unit types, buffers and price estimates.

City staff presented a concept-plan application for Royal Highlands Estates, a proposed 68-unit residential subdivision on roughly 24 acres north on Archer, and the committee agreed to place the concept (resolution 26059) on the May 6 council agenda for action or consent.
